Unexplained Income - addition u/s 68 - Receipt of share application money from group companies - group companies invest in each other - Double additions - In this case huge additions were made in the hands of the share allottee companies in their scrutiny assessment u/s 143(3) of the Act. Again making the addition in the case of the assessee company would tantamount to double addition. - Additions deleted - AT
